A roof inspection service involves a thorough assessment of a property's roofing system to identify existing issues and potential problems. Trained contractors will examine the roof's surface, flashing, gutters, and other key components to detect signs of damage, wear, or deterioration. This process often includes checking for missing or broken shingles, leaks, mold, or areas where the roof may be compromised. Regular inspections can help homeowners catch minor issues early before they develop into more serious and costly repairs.

These services are particularly valuable for addressing common roofing problems such as leaks, storm damage, or aging materials. A professional inspection can uncover hidden issues like water intrusion, rotting wood, or compromised flashing that may not be immediately visible from the ground. Detecting these problems early allows property owners to plan repairs proactively, preventing further damage to the interior of the building and extending the lifespan of the roof. Inspections are also recommended before buying or selling a property, ensuring the roof's condition is accurately assessed.

Both residential and commercial properties benefit from roof inspections, especially those in areas prone to harsh weather conditions like storms, heavy rain, or snow. Homes with aging roofs or previous damage are prime candidates for regular check-ups. Larger properties such as apartment complexes or retail buildings often require more frequent inspections to maintain safety standards and protect their investment. Even newer properties can benefit from an initial inspection to confirm the roof's integrity or identify any construction issues early on.

The overview below groups typical Real Estate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lincoln City, OR.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, local contractors charge between $250 and $600 for common roof inspection repairs such as minor shingle replacements or sealant touch-ups. Many routine inspections f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the spectrum.

Moderate Maintenance - For more extensive assessments that include checking for damage, minor repairs, and detailed reports, costs generally range from $600 to $1,200. This is a common price band for regular inspections on average-sized residential roofs in Lincoln City and nearby areas.

Major Repairs - Larger, more complex repairs involving extensive damage assessment or partial roof work can range from $1,200 to $3,000. Projects in this range are less frequent but are necessary for roofs with significant issues or older structures requiring detailed evaluations.

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ements or very large-scale inspections can cost $5,000 or more, depending on the size and complexity of the roof. While these projects are less common, local service providers can handle such extensive work when needed.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a roof inspection for in real estate? A roof inspection assesses the condition of a property's roof to identify any damages, wear, or potential issues that could affect its value or safety during a real estate transaction.

How do local contractors perform a roof inspection? Local service providers typically examine the roof's surface, check for missing or damaged shingles, evaluate flashing and gutters, and look for signs of leaks or structural problems.

Why should I consider a roof inspection before buying or selling a home? A roof inspection provides insight into the roof's current state, helping buyers and sellers make informed decisions and avoid unexpected repair costs after closing.

What are common issues identified during a roof inspection? Common issues include broken or missing shingles, damaged flashing, moss or algae growth, and signs of water intrusion or structural sagging.
